How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Lower Riviera?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Lower Riviera Studio Apartments | $2,522 | $1,200 | $5,936 |
| Lower Riviera 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,335 | $1,350 | $10,000+ |
| Lower Riviera 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,992 | $1,905 | $7,508 |
| Lower Riviera 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,915 | $1,738 | $10,000+ |
| Lower Riviera 4 Bedroom Apartments | $5,778 | $1,717 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Lower Riviera
How much are Studio apartments in Lower Riviera?
There are currently 111 Studio Apartments in Lower Riviera with rent ranges from $1,200 to $5,936 with an average price of $2,522.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Lower Riviera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Lower Riviera ranges from $1,350 to $17,996 with an average monthly rent of $3,335.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Lower Riviera c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Lower Riviera range from $1,905 to $7,508.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,992.
How expensive are Lower Riviera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 54 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Lower Riviera on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,738 to $10,664 - averaging $3,915 for the location.
